Letter, Viceroy Carlos de Croix to Junípero Serra, August 12, 1781.

Description: De Croix to Serra concerning a "donativo" or war contribution from the California missions. In another hand but signed by De Croix. Through its alliance with France and enmity with Britain, Spain played an important role in supporting the American Revolution. One of the methods of support was financial, as demonstrated in this letter. In 1780, King Carlos III asked the subjects of the Spanish Empire, including the territories of the Viceroyalty of New Spain in southern and western North America, to make a monetary contribution to the war efforts.
